def _zero_grad_group_helper(group, set_to_none):
    """Zero out the gradient for a group of parameters.
    Note: copied from torch.optim.optimizer."""
    for param in group:
        if param.grad is not None:
            if set_to_none:
                param.grad = None
            else:
                if param.grad.grad_fn is not None:
                    param.grad.detach_()
                else:
                    param.grad.requires_grad_(False)
                param.grad.zero_()



class MegatronOptimizer(ABC):

    def __init__(self, optimizer):
        """Input optimizer is the base optimizer for example Adam."""
        self.optimizer = optimizer
        assert self.optimizer, 'no optimizer is provided.'

    @abstractmethod
    def zero_grad(self, set_to_none=True):
        pass

    @abstractmethod
    def get_loss_scale(self):
        pass

    def scale_loss(self, loss):
        """Simple scaling."""
        return self.get_loss_scale() * loss

    @abstractmethod
    def step(self):
        pass

    @abstractmethod
    def state_dict(self):
        pass

    @abstractmethod
    def load_state_dict(self, state_dict):
        pass

    # Promote state so it can be retrieved or set via
    # "optimizer_instance.state"
    def _get_state(self):
        return self.optimizer.state

    def _set_state(self, value):
        self.optimizer.state = value

    state = property(_get_state, _set_state)

    # Promote param_groups so it can be retrieved or set via
    # "optimizer_instance.param_groups"
    # (for example, to adjust the learning rate)
    def _get_param_groups(self):
        return self.optimizer.param_groups

    def _set_param_groups(self, value):
        self.optimizer.param_groups = value

    param_groups = property(_get_param_groups, _set_param_groups)



class FP16OptimizerWithFP16Params(MegatronOptimizer):

    def __init__(self, optimizer, grad_scaler, clip_grad):
        super(FP16OptimizerWithFP16Params, self).__init__(optimizer)

        self.grad_scaler = grad_scaler
        self.clip_grad = clip_grad

        # Tensor used to determine if a nan/if has happend.
        # Any non-zero value indicates inf/nan.
        self.found_inf = torch.cuda.FloatTensor([0.0])

        # Dummy tensor needed for apex multi-apply tensor.
        self._dummy_overflow_buf = torch.cuda.IntTensor([0])

        # ======================
        # master parameter stuff
        # ======================

        # Three groups of parameters:
        #   fp16_groups: original fp16 parameters
        #   fp32_from_fp16_groups: fp32 copy of fp16 parameters
        #   fp32_from_fp32_groups: original fp32 parameters
        self.fp16_groups = []
        self.fp32_from_fp16_groups = []
        self.fp32_from_fp32_groups = []

        # For all the groups in the original optimizer:
        for param_group in self.optimizer.param_groups:
            fp16_params_this_group = []
            fp32_params_this_group = []
            fp32_from_fp16_params_this_group = []
            # For all the parameters in this group:
            for i, param in enumerate(param_group['params']):
                if param.requires_grad:

                    # fp16 params:
                    if param.type() == 'torch.cuda.HalfTensor':
                        fp16_params_this_group.append(param)
                        # Create a copy
                        master_param = param.detach().clone().float()
                        # Store grads
                        master_param.requires_grad = True
                        # Copy tensor model parallel attributes.

                        # Replace the optimizer params with the new fp32 copy.
                        param_group['params'][i] = master_param
                        fp32_from_fp16_params_this_group.append(master_param)
                        # Reset existing state dict key to the new master param.
                        if param in self.optimizer.state:
                            self.optimizer.state[master_param] \
                                = self.optimizer.state.pop(param)

                    # fp32 params.
                    elif param.type() == 'torch.cuda.FloatTensor':
                        fp32_params_this_group.append(param)
                        param_group['params'][i] = param

                    else:
                        raise TypeError("Wrapped parameters must be either "
                                        "torch.cuda.FloatTensor or "
                                        "torch.cuda.HalfTensor. "
                                        "Received {}".format(param.type()))

            self.fp16_groups.append(fp16_params_this_group)
            self.fp32_from_fp16_groups.append(fp32_from_fp16_params_this_group)
            self.fp32_from_fp32_groups.append(fp32_params_this_group)

        # Leverage state_dict() and load_state_dict() to
        # recast preexisting per-param state tensors
        self.optimizer.load_state_dict(self.optimizer.state_dict())


    def zero_grad(self, set_to_none=True):
        """We only need to zero the model related parameters, i.e.,
                fp16_groups & fp32_from_fp32_groups."""
        for group in self.fp16_groups:
            _zero_grad_group_helper(group, set_to_none)
        for group in self.fp32_from_fp32_groups:
            _zero_grad_group_helper(group, set_to_none)


    def get_loss_scale(self):
        return self.grad_scaler.scale

        # Check for nan.
        found_inf_flag = (self.found_inf.item() > 0)
        return found_inf_flag


    def _copy_master_params_to_model_params(self):
        # Only needed for the fp16 params.
        model_data = []
        master_data = []
        for model_group, master_group in zip(self.fp16_groups,
                                             self.fp32_from_fp16_groups):
            for model_param, master_param in zip(model_group, master_group):
                model_data.append(model_param.data)
                master_data.append(master_param.data)
        self._dummy_overflow_buf.fill_(0)
        # Scaling with factor `1.0` is equivalent to copy.
        multi_tensor_applier(amp_C.multi_tensor_scale,
                             self._dummy_overflow_buf,
                             [master_data, model_data],
                             1.0)


    @torch.no_grad()
    def step(self):

        timers = get_timers()

        # ==================================================
        # Copy gradients from model params to master params.
        # ==================================================
        timers('optimizer-copy-to-master-grad').start()
        self._copy_model_grads_to_master_grads()
        timers('optimizer-copy-to-master-grad').stop()

        # ==============================
        # Unscale and check for inf/nan.
        # ==============================
        timers('optimizer-unscale-and-check-inf').start()
        found_inf_flag = self._unscale_master_grads_and_check_for_nan()
